Enhancing logical thinking in children aged 5-8 is crucial as it forms the cornerstone of problem-solving and decision-making skills they will use throughout their lives. At this developmental stage, children's brains are rapidly evolving, making it an ideal time to introduce and develop these cognitive skills. By nurturing logical thinking, we empower them to analyze situations, understand relationships between ideas, and make reasoned decisions.
Logical thinking helps kids understand and follow instructions, which is fundamental both at home and in school. It also improves their ability to tackle math problems, understand science concepts, and grasp language patterns, laying a strong academic foundation. Beyond academics, logical reasoning enhances social skills. Children learn to predict consequences, understand others’ perspectives, and resolve conflicts constructively.
Furthermore, fostering logical thinking promotes curiosity and a love for learning. When children learn to think logically, they begin to see patterns, ask questions, and seek answers, naturally becoming more engaged and motivated learners.
For these reasons, teachers and parents should prioritize activities and experiences that develop logical thinking skills, such as puzzles, strategy games, and encouraging children to explain their reasoning. By doing so, they are not only boosting their intellectual growth but also preparing them for future success in all areas of life.
